Re: I'm Live - Finally
Yes, you want to choose a standard font like Arial, Georgia, Tahoma, Verdana, etc. etc. that every browser will support - it looks like your font is a variation on Myriad (???) try choosing one of the fonts I mentioned and see if it makes a difference.
As to the Firefox issue I have nary a clue about Frontpage so don't know what the issue could be but there are enough Firefox users out there that it's worth investigating. Does your Frontpage account come with tech support or an FAQ?

Re: I'm Live - Finally
Looks good to me - and I think it's a nice font - looks great!
One thing you could do, if you want to maintain the other font in certain areas of the site is to make graphic headers for your section titles and install it that way, it would show up for everyone then (of course you wouldn't want to do that with your entire content, but used sparingly it could help preserve the image you're looking for through your use of fonts)
